Here's why baseball reference is the best site on the interweb. The Royals fielded 29 pitchers in 2003, and 15 of them started a game. Only one pitcher started more than 18 games, Darrell May.

Darrell May
Chris George
Jeremy Affeldt
Runelvys Hernandez
Kyle Snyder
Jose Lima
Jimmy Gobble
Miguel Asencio
Paul Abbott
Brian Anderson
Kris Wilson
Jamey Wright
Kevin Appier
Brad Voyles
D.J. Carrasco
